Role: Locum Frailty Pharmacy Technician
Banding: Band 5
Location: Milton Keynes
Start Date: ASAP
Duration: Full-time, Until the 1st of December 2024
Rate: £19 - £22 per hour
About the role: The Pharmacy team at Pulse is seeking a dedicated and skilled Band 5 Frailty Technician to join our team in Milton Keynes. This temporary position runs from 05/09/2024 to 01/12/2024 and offers a competitive pay rate of £19-£22 per hour.
Duties and Responsibilities:
- You will support the dispensary with various tasks, collaborate with the department to establish a rota, and provide high-quality care and support to frail patients.
Qualifications and Experience:
- Experience/Knowledge: NVQ Level 3 in Pharmacy Services or equivalent. Registration with the General Pharmaceutical Council (GPhC) as a pharmacy technician. Previous experience in a hospital or community pharmacy setting. Accredited Checking Pharmacy Technician (ACTPT) certification.
- Skills/Abilities: Excellent verbal and written communication skills to effectively interact with patients and healthcare professionals. Good organizational skills to manage workload and meet deadlines. Strong problem-solving skills and the ability to make decisions under pressure. Ability to work effectively as part of a team.
